Course Outcomes
CO1: Demonstrate a solid understanding of fundamental concepts in discrete mathematics, including sets, relations, functions, and sequences.
CO2: Analyze combinatorial problems, such as counting arrangements and selections.
CO3: Apply and explain various methods of proof, including direct proof, proof by contradiction, proof by induction, and proof by contrapositive.
CO4: Define and analyze relations and functions, including equivalence relations and partial orders.
CO5: Apply discrete mathematics concepts to real-world problems in computer science, engineering, and other disciplines.
CO6: Develop problem-solving skills through the application of various discrete mathematics techniques.
